90 DeviceNet Objects
Class Attributes
The Connection Object provides no class attributes.
Instances
Instance Attributes
Table C.16 Assembly Object Instances
Instance Description
1 Explicit Message Connection for pre-defined connection set
2 I/O Poll Connection
4 I/O COS (change of state) Connection
11 - 17 Explicit Message Connection
Table C.17 Connection Object Instance Attributes
Attr ID
Access
Rule Name Data Type Description
1 Get State USINT State of the object.
2 Get Instance Type USINT Indicates either I/O or Messaging
Connection.
3 Get Transport Class Trigger BYTE Defines behavior of the Connection.
4 Get Produced Connection ID UINT Placed in CAN Identifier Field when the
Connection transmits.
5 Get Consumed Connection
ID
UINT CAN Identifier Field value that denotes
message to be received.
6 Get Initial Comm
Characteristics
BYTE Defines the Message Group(s) across
which productions and consumptions
associated with this Connection occur.
7 Get Produced Connection
Size
UINT Maximum number of bytes transmitted
across this Connection.
8 Get Consumed Connection
Size
UINT Maximum number of bytes received across
this Connection.
9 Get/Set Expected Packet Rate UINT Defines timing associated with this
Connection.
12 Get/Set Watchdog Time-out
Action
USINT Defines how to handle Inactivity/Watchdog
timeouts.
13 Get Produced Connection
Path Length
UINT Number of bytes in the
production_connection_path attribute.
